Pavers Hardscaping in Boston, MA
Pavers hardscaping services involve the installation and design of durable, attractive paved surfaces for residential properties. These projects typically include patios, walkways, driveways, and outdoor living areas, providing both functionality and aesthetic appeal. Homeowners often seek pavers hardscaping to enhance curb appeal, create outdoor entertainment spaces, or improve the accessibility of their yards. Before requesting services, property owners should consider factors such as the intended use of the area, preferred materials, design preferences, and the overall layout of their outdoor space to ensure the project aligns with their vision and needs.
Understanding the different types of paver materials-such as brick, stone, or concrete-is important when planning a hardscaping project. Property owners usually want to know about the durability, maintenance requirements, and color options available for each material type. Additionally, considerations like drainage, slope, and the existing landscape can influence the design and longevity of paved surfaces. Clear communication of these details can help ensure the completed project meets expectations and complements the property's overall style.

Pavers Hardscaping Questions
What types of projects are suitable for pavers hardscaping? Pavers are ideal for driveways, patios, walkways, and outdoor seating areas, providing durability and visual appeal.
How long do pavers typically last? When properly installed and maintained, pavers can last for decades, maintaining their appearance over time.
Are pavers a good choice for uneven surfaces? Yes, pavers can be installed on uneven ground with proper base preparation, creating a stable and level surface.
What are common materials used for pavers?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different styles and textures for various projects.
